59 Commitit (b2d987b47c7e87477aa4230bf7b237ea79957c1e)

Tekijä SHA1 Viesti Päivämäärä
  David Benjamin 3570d73bf1 Remove the func parameter to OPENSSL_PUT_ERROR. 9 vuotta sitten
  David Benjamin a8653208ec Add CBB_zero to set a CBB to the zero state. 9 vuotta sitten
  David Benjamin 11fc66a04c DTLS fragments may not be split across two records. 9 vuotta sitten
  David Benjamin 904dc72b32 Fold away SSL_PROTOCOL_METHOD hooks shared between TLS and DTLS. 9 vuotta sitten
  David Benjamin a6022771b3 Split ssl_read_bytes hook into app_data and close_notify hooks. 9 vuotta sitten
  David Benjamin 3e3090dc50 Pass a dtls1_use_epoch enum down to dtls1_seal_record. 9 vuotta sitten
  David Benjamin 31a07798a5 Factor SSL_AEAD_CTX into a dedicated type. 9 vuotta sitten
  David Benjamin 1d0a194cc1 Promote max_cert_list and max_send_fragment to functions. 9 vuotta sitten
  David Benjamin 8c24980d83 Promote all dtls1_ctrl hooks to functions. 9 vuotta sitten
  David Benjamin 2755a3eda3 Remove unnecessary NULL checks, part 5. 9 vuotta sitten
  David Benjamin 5d1ec73b0f Require that FOO_free functions do nothing on NULL. 9 vuotta sitten
  David Benjamin 2ee94aabf5 Rename ssl_locl.h to internal.h 9 vuotta sitten
  David Benjamin f8ba285535 Remove redundant SSL_READING lines after ssl_read_bytes. 9 vuotta sitten
  David Benjamin bf0df92964 Fix Windows build. 9 vuotta sitten
  David Benjamin f7f0f3a74b Remove ccs_header_st. 9 vuotta sitten
  David Benjamin ee562b987e Get rid of the RSMBLY macros. 9 vuotta sitten
  David Benjamin 7538122ca6 Rework DTLS handshake message reassembly logic. 9 vuotta sitten
  David Benjamin 0685b68216 Remove HelloRequest special-case in DTLS message parsing. 9 vuotta sitten
  David Benjamin 5ca39fb50c Switch SSL_GET_MESSAGE_HASH_MESSAGE to an enum. 9 vuotta sitten
  David Benjamin bcb2d91e10 Actually check that the message has the expected type in DTLS. 9 vuotta sitten
  Adam Langley bcc4e23041 Pass fragment to dtls1_retransmit_message. 9 vuotta sitten
  Adam Langley d3459fb2f9 Don't randomly print stuff to stderr. 9 vuotta sitten
  David Benjamin fbdfefb76e Handle failures in ssl3_finish_mac. 9 vuotta sitten
  David Benjamin afbc63fc2f Simplify DTLS epoch rewind. 9 vuotta sitten
  David Benjamin f95ef93c62 Remove Finished special-case in dtls1_process_out_of_seq_message. 9 vuotta sitten
  David Benjamin 17a5f85cbb Clarify dtls1_do_write's interaction with the buffering BIO. 9 vuotta sitten
  David Benjamin 80cee912de Account for the MTU BIO_ctrls returning negative or overly large numbers. 9 vuotta sitten
  David Benjamin a18b671c94 Simplify minimum and default MTUs. 9 vuotta sitten
  David Benjamin 5a3cc0381b Remove BIO_CTRL_DGRAM_MTU_EXCEEDED retry in dtls1_do_write. 9 vuotta sitten
  David Benjamin 7f18b139cc Always SSL_OP_NO_QUERY_MTU before querying the BIO MTU. 9 vuotta sitten
  David Benjamin d9778fb418 Guard against small MTUs from the BIO. 9 vuotta sitten
  David Benjamin e95d20dcb8 Support EVP_AEAD in DTLS. 9 vuotta sitten
  David Benjamin e4824e8af0 Add outgoing messages to the handshake hash at set_handshake_header. 10 vuotta sitten
  David Benjamin 16d031a493 Fold dtls1_set_message_header into dtls1_set_handshake_header. 10 vuotta sitten
  Adam Langley 71d8a085d0 Reformatting of several DTLS source files. 10 vuotta sitten
  David Benjamin 83abdd6e58 Fixed memory leak due to incorrect freeing of DTLS reassembly bit mask 10 vuotta sitten
  David Benjamin 60e7992764 Remove DTLSv1_listen. 10 vuotta sitten
  David Benjamin a0ca1b742f DTLS1_AD_MISSING_HANDSHAKE_MESSAGE does not exist. 10 vuotta sitten
  Adam Langley 7571292eac Extended master secret support. 10 vuotta sitten
  Adam Langley b2cb0ece76 Fix minor issues found by Clang's analysis. 10 vuotta sitten
  David Benjamin 590cbe970c Introduce a hash_message parameter to ssl_get_message. 10 vuotta sitten
  David Benjamin cff6472442 Mark some more globals as const. 10 vuotta sitten
  David Benjamin cc23df53da Remove SSL_OP_CISCO_ANYCONNECT. 10 vuotta sitten
  Adam Langley abae631fb9 Remove some duplicate DTLS code. 10 vuotta sitten
  Matt Caswell e24f686e31 Same fix as in dtls1_process_out_of_seq_message. 10 vuotta sitten
  Adam Langley 8506609ca3 Fix return code for truncated DTLS fragment. 10 vuotta sitten
  Adam Langley e951ff4fc3 Fix memory leak from zero-length DTLS fragments. 10 vuotta sitten
  Matt Caswell 2306fe5ff5 Fix DTLS handshake message size checks. 10 vuotta sitten
  Matt Caswell 3873f6f33d Added comment for the frag->reassembly == NULL case as per feedback from Emilia 10 vuotta sitten
  Adam Langley d06afe40ab Avoid double free when processing DTLS packets. 10 vuotta sitten